)]}'
{"ironicclient/v1/node_shell.py":[{"author":{"_account_id":13719,"name":"Naohiro Tamura","email":"naohirot.openstack@gmail.com","username":"nao"},"change_message_id":"6eeefe6a82e4fcae20e1624f8e58fa8213b333bf","unresolved":false,"context_lines":[{"line_number":259,"context_line":"              nargs\u003d\u0027+\u0027,"},{"line_number":260,"context_line":"              help\u003d\"Name or UUID of the node.\")"},{"line_number":261,"context_line":"def do_node_delete(cc, args):"},{"line_number":262,"context_line":"    \"\"\"Unregister node(s) from the Ironic service.\"\"\""},{"line_number":263,"context_line":"    failures \u003d []"},{"line_number":264,"context_line":"    for n in args.node:"},{"line_number":265,"context_line":"        try:"}],"source_content_type":"text/x-python","patch_set":3,"id":"7af24918_a32d0700","line":262,"range":{"start_line":262,"start_character":4,"end_line":262,"end_character":53},"updated":"2016-03-03 07:49:38.000000000","message":"docstring :raises: is missing.","commit_id":"cad695c5cf833e27f79668e3cfbea6e7a64f547d"},{"author":{"_account_id":13719,"name":"Naohiro Tamura","email":"naohirot.openstack@gmail.com","username":"nao"},"change_message_id":"1aca027e410c83bc75e28608a2ad76df44d25649","unresolved":false,"context_lines":[{"line_number":261,"context_line":"def do_node_delete(cc, args):"},{"line_number":262,"context_line":"    \"\"\"Unregister node(s) from the Ironic service."},{"line_number":263,"context_line":""},{"line_number":264,"context_line":"    :raises: ClientException, if error happens during the delete"},{"line_number":265,"context_line":"    \"\"\""},{"line_number":266,"context_line":""},{"line_number":267,"context_line":"    failures \u003d []"}],"source_content_type":"text/x-python","patch_set":4,"id":"7af24918_2ea401b8","line":264,"range":{"start_line":264,"start_character":4,"end_line":264,"end_character":64},"updated":"2016-03-04 00:43:29.000000000","message":"Thanks for the consideration.\nNaohiro","commit_id":"6a59a3096195fd7194fe8fe7a0baa06565054c23"}],"releasenotes/notes/not-ignore-delete-failtures-0783d33a606ed6f1.yaml":[{"author":{"_account_id":10343,"name":"Jim Rollenhagen","email":"jim@jimrollenhagen.com","username":"jimrollenhagen"},"change_message_id":"6698152bdb29a91bb8d8815e333692c00baa66bc","unresolved":false,"context_lines":[{"line_number":1,"context_line":"---"},{"line_number":2,"context_line":"fixes:"},{"line_number":3,"context_line":"  - Deleting nodes ignore failures and just prints the results which nodes are"},{"line_number":4,"context_line":"    deleted and which are failed, as result node-delete always return 0 code."}],"source_content_type":"text/x-yaml","patch_set":2,"id":"7af24918_49a7394f","line":4,"updated":"2016-03-02 15:52:58.000000000","message":"This makes it sound to me as if this will *now* always return 0, rather than that is what it fixes. Can we reword this to:\n\nFixes an issue where deleting nodes ignore failures and just prints the results which nodes are deleted and which are failed, always returning exit code of 0. This now will return a non-zero exit code if at least one node-delete fails.","commit_id":"ebd530e7b205d7bb8f51b45996d3ad014ab5f8a0"}]}
